Story

Three multi-colored butterflies appear to flit and fly in a grassland scene. Rendered in polychrome enamels of both opaque and translucent types, the predominant hues are in the green range, blues and deep coppery reds.

The locket is oval in shape, deep and rounded with a matching original sculptural bale. The superb Victorian pendant’s interior holds one silver rim and plastic cover suitable for placing a photograph or memento underneath.

Dating from circa 1880, the artist's touch is evident in the life-like miniature painting of these ethereal insects.

Date: Circa 1880.

Measurements: Length of 2 1/2 inches, oval is 1 3/4 inches by 1 3/8 inches by 7/16 inches deep. Weight of 23.5 grams.

Hallmarks:

Condition: Excellent.

Origin: Most likely English.
